I sent out DV letters and that wiped out most of my collections.  After they came off of my CR I paid the OC so that it wouldnt come back.  For my medical collections i used the whole medical debt process that was posted up here.  Then i had 2 charge-offs that were still factoring into my util. i tried to GW them but they wouldnt accept so i went ahead and paid them just to drop my util. to 0 and raise my score.  Thats about it for now.  still working on sending GW's for other charge-offs.  But i now have no collections and alot of stuff is due to fall of next year.

Through what process did your DVs wipe out collections?  Did you get no response after 30+ days?  Did you send the DVs to the CA, CRA or both?  How long did this take?

 

I've been a reader for a few weeks, but I just signed up for Scorewatch today.  I'm a little depressed after seeing my FICO score of 466.  My PLUS fakos from another site averaged around 560 and I was more hopeful of quickly moving to the mid-600's.  I guess I just have more work to do. 

 

I sent out 15 letters to CAs and OCs over the past two days: A couple PFDs, DVs on some strange old accounts that must have been transferred through several CAs, GWs for old closed paid delinquent and paid settlement accounts, a couple to reopen LOC accounts I closed.  (The Plains Commerce is recent and in good standing, since Feb 2009 - they closed it as "consumer's request" because I didn't notify of an address change???  The other is for a HSBC Student MC I opened in 2000 and closed after paying because I didn't know any better.  Not betting on the ancient history coming back...) 

 

My credit situation is this:  On my Equifax CR have 6 collections, 13 derogatories (some are closed with $0 balance paid, but most are live collections) and 4 positives.  My oldest open account is from Sept 2007.  I have no current LOCs so the debt ratio is 133%.   A lot of the baddies are unfortunately recent - from 2005-06 (bad years for me emotionally and financially); simply put, I took a year and a half hiatus from paying bills. 

 

I'm working now on really getting things back in order.  Does anyone have suggestions on what else I could do that I'm not doing yet?
